Anthropic's Own Rogue Agent Incidents Suggest Full AI Security May Be Impossible, Argues Researcher
DanielCHTan97 · x · 2026-09-15
DanielCHTan97 pushed back on blaming OpenAI alone: the "skill issue" thesis doesn't explain why Anthropic, which emphasizes cybersecurity far more, also had rogue agent incidents.
He's sympathetic to the view that the attack surface is so broad that full security is basically impossible, especially with agents constantly finding new vulnerabilities to exploit.
